Three problems related to car stall have been reported for the 2005 Nissan Frontier. The most recently reported issues are listed below. Please also check out the statistics and reliability analysis of the 2005 Nissan Frontier based on all problems reported for the 2005 Frontier.
The contact owned a 2005 Nissan Frontier. While the contact's son was driving 35 mph, the vehicle stalled and crashed into a jersey wall. The driver was trapped inside the vehicle when it suddenly burst into flames. As a result, the contact's son passed away. A police report was filed. The fire department extinguished the fire. The vehicle was towed to a salvage yard and deemed a total loss. The dealer was not contacted to determine the cause of the engine power failure. The contact received notification of NHTSA campaign number: 10v517000 (engine and engine cooling) several months after the collision. The manufacturer was notified and stated that the vehicle was not included in a recall. The failure mileage was unknown.
I currently own a 2005 Nissan Frontier. 3 months ago, the vehicle had been stalling on me every several days, it would immediately turn back on. Last month it began shutting down on me every 2 days, a few times on the highway, almost getting rear ended a couple of times. It would turn back on, but after several tries and after 15-20 min wait. After checking recalls on my vehicle I noticed I had not been contacted about a recall for the replacement of a ecm relay, which was causing vehicles to shutdown. This relay was replaced and vehicle had been running fine for 3 weeks, but my vehicle has now started to sputter every few days. It has shutdown on me twice in the last couple of weeks.
The contact owns a 2005 Nissan Frontier. The contact was driving 35 when the engine exhibited a decrease in rpms followed by the stalling of the engine. The vehicle restarted after the failure but the rpm were still abnormal. The vehicle was taken the dealer where the dealer confirmed that the wiring harness was corroded and needed to be replaced. The manufacturer was contacted and the vehicle was repaired. The failure mileage was 90,000 and the current mileage was 132,000.
